Minister Amaratunga's Silver Jubilee

Christian Affairs and Interior Minister John Antony Emmanuel Amaratunga will celebrate 25 years in politics on the 19th of this month.

Minister Amaratunga, Attorney-at-Law, made history by entering Parliament as the first appointed Member for Wattala Electorate under the 1978 Democratic Socialist Republican Constitution which also introduced the Executive Presidential System of Government. He was nominated by the UNP hierarchy to replace Mr. D. Shelton Jayasinghe, the then Post and Telecommunication Minister and the first MP for the Wattala Electorate whose sudden death made Wattala seat vacant.

A series of social and religious ceremonies have been organised to mark the Silver Jubilee and felicitate Minister Amaratunga beginning with a Holy Mass at St. Sebastian's Church, Kandana at 7.00 am. on Thursday the 9. A special Buddhist religious ceremony will be held at the Purana Viharaya, Hendala at 6.30 pm.on the same day. The celebration will end with a massive rally at the Navaloka Grounds, Welisara on the 19.

Prime Minister Ranil Wickremesinghe, Ministers and Members of Parliament representing Gampaha district will attend the main religious ceremony at St.Anne's Church, Wattala on the 18.

Buddhist, Hindu and Muslim religious services within the Wattala electorate will also take place to invoke blessings on the Minister. (WIRUMA)
